For the academic year 2022-2023, total 13 full-time, first-time students (32% of all freshmen) have received student loans (federal or other source). For all undergraduate students, total 26 students (28% of all students) have received federal student loans and the average loan amount is $5,544 at Dolce The Academy.

What is the Loans to students?

Any monies that must be repaid to the lending institution for which the student is the designated borrower. Includes all Title IV subsidized and unsubsidized loans and all institutionally and privately sponsored loans. Does not include PLUS and other loans made directly to parents.
